Vendor Notebook: MedAssets to provide spend management to RehabCare

By Eric Wicklund

MedAssets, based in Atlanta, has announced that it will provide its spend management solutions to RehabCare, a St. Louis-based national provider of long-term acute care and rehabilitation services. The RealMed Corporation, an Indianapolis-based provider of Web-based revenue cycle management solutions for healthcare providers and payers, has announced a multi-year agreement with MED3000, which provides healthcare management solutions to physicians, to offer real-time adjudication and processing of electronic claims transactions, real-time claims editing, automatic claims status and electronic remittance advice management services to MED3000 clients.

Asolva, a Los Angeles-based developer of healthcare data analytics and reporting systems, has announced the launch of its Drug Waste Tracker, which allows hospital pharmacies to instantly tracks the amount and cost of oncology drugs that are prepared vs. the actual amount consumed.

Companion Data Services, based in Columbia, S.C., has been chosen by the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services to provide data processing and hosting operations for a National Level Repository that will track incentive payments to healthcare providers who adopt electronic health records and modernize their computer systems.
